Go to Hunter

Stanchions are best ordered through Hunter. They have a vendor foundry who gathers up orders and makes them in batches. I lost one on my H320 when I hit a Coast Guard cutter (don't ask), and it took several months but they got it. The feet were short a half inch, but I compensated with stainless steel washers.
